Executing the Job to track data changes in MySQL using SCD

After setting up the Job and configuring the components used in
the Job for tracking data changes in MySQL using SCD, you can then execute the Job and
verify the Job execution result.

  1. Press Ctrl + S to save the Job.
  2. Press F6 to execute the Job.
